- How it works -

p-levels are supply cost-basis percentiles: the buy price of the BTC supply at that percentile. p50 means BTC is near the median coin cost basis; lower p-levels usually mean deeper market pain, higher p-levels usually mean heat.

-

All cycle strategies use the same buy rule: once the buy phase is active, buy the larger of the p-level grid amount or 0.5% of portfolio value per day. Cycle Buy + Trim sells BTC worth 0.5% of portfolio value per day near p95-p100.

-

Daily DCA uses one fixed daily order size based on a 31-day month. It only switches to 2x when enough cash remains to keep buying every day for about a month.
